This paper proposes a heuristic algorithm, called list-based squeezing branch and bound algorithm, for solving a machine-fixed, machining-assembly flowshop scheduling problem to minimize makespan. The machine-fixed, machining-assembly flowshop consists of some parallel two-machine flow lines at a machining stage and one robot at an assembly stage. Since an optimal schedule for this problem is not always a permutation schedule, the proposed algorithm first finds a promising permutation schedule, and then searches better non-permutation schedules near the promising permutation schedule in an enumerative manner by elaborating a branching procedure in a branch and bound algorithm. The results of numerical experiments show that the proposed algorithm can efficiently provide an optimal or a near-optimal schedule with high accuracy such as mean relative error being less than 0.2% and the maximum relative error being at most 3%. 展开更多

提出了一种改进的生物地理学优化(MBBO)算法,以最小化最大完工时间为目标,求解分布式装配置换流水车间调度问题。MBBO算法在初始化阶段利用加工时间最短(SPT)规则和NR2规则对生成的可行解进行初步优化;然后在变异阶段采用基于工厂完工... 提出了一种改进的生物地理学优化(MBBO)算法,以最小化最大完工时间为目标,求解分布式装配置换流水车间调度问题。MBBO算法在初始化阶段利用加工时间最短(SPT)规则和NR2规则对生成的可行解进行初步优化;然后在变异阶段采用基于工厂完工时间的工件插入启发式方法调整工件的工厂分配及加工顺序;最后结合模拟退火算法,跳出局部最优解,增强算法的全局搜索能力。对900个小型实例和540个大型实例进行仿真计算,并与现有的12种启发式与元启发式算法以及基本生物地理学优化(BBO)算法进行比较,证明了MBBO算法的优越性,同时更新了70个实例的最新已知最优方案。 展开更多
